Megosztás a következőn keresztül:


SMS_TaskSequence_ApplyOperatingSystemAction kiszolgálói WMI-osztály

A SMS_TaskSequence_ApplyOperatingSystemAction Windows Management Instrumentation (WMI) osztály egy SMS Provider kiszolgálóosztály Configuration Manager, amely egy feladatütemezési műveletet jelöl, amely egy megadott operációsrendszer-lemezképet telepít a célszámítógépre.

Az alábbi szintaxis egyszerűbb a Felügyelt objektumformátum (MOF) kódból, és az összes örökölt tulajdonságot tartalmazza.

Szintaxis

Class SMS_TaskSequence_ApplyOperatingSystemAction : SMS_TaskSequence_Action  
{  
      SMS_TaskSequence_Condition Condition;  
      String ConfigFileName;  
      String ConfigFilePackage;  
      Boolean ContinueOnError;  
      String Description;  
      UInt32 DestinationDisk;  
      String DestinationLogicalDrive;  
      UInt32 DestinationPartition;  
      String DestinationVariable;  
      Boolean Enabled;  
      UInt32 ImageIndex;  
      String ImagePackageID;  
      UInt32 InstallEditionIndex;  
      String InstallPackageID;  
      String Name;  
      Boolean RunFromNet;  
      String SupportedEnvironment;  
      UInt32 Timeout;  
};  

Módszerek

A SMS_TaskSequence_ApplyOperatingSystemAction osztály nem definiál metódusokat.

Tulajdonságok

Condition
Adattípus: SMS_TaskSequence_Condition

Hozzáférés típusa: Olvasás/írás

Minősítők: Nincs

Lásd: SMS_TaskSequence_Action kiszolgálói WMI-osztály.

ConfigFileName
Adattípus: String

Hozzáférés típusa: Olvasás/írás

Minősítők: [RequiredIfNotNull("ConfigFilePackage"), VariableName("OSDConfigFileName")]

A tulajdonságban ConfigFilePackage megadott válaszfájl neve. További információt a témakör későbbi, Megjegyzések szakaszában talál.

A tulajdonsághoz társított feladatütemezési változó az OSDConfigFileName. További információ: Operációs rendszer központi telepítésének feladatütemezési változói.

ConfigFilePackage
Adattípus: String

Hozzáférés típusa: Olvasás/írás

Minősítők: [CommandLineArg(4), TaskSequencePackage]

A Windows telepítési válaszfájlját tartalmazó opcionális csomag azonosítója. További információt a témakör későbbi, Megjegyzések szakaszában talál.

ContinueOnError
Adattípus: Boolean

Hozzáférés típusa: Olvasás/írás

Minősítők: Nincs

Lásd: SMS_TaskSequence_Action kiszolgálói WMI-osztály.

Description
Adattípus: String

Hozzáférés típusa: Olvasás/írás

Minősítők: [AllowedLen("0-255")]

Lásd: SMS_TaskSequence_Action kiszolgálói WMI-osztály.

DestinationDisk
Adattípus: UInt32

Hozzáférés típusa: Olvasás/írás

Minősítők: [CommandLineArg(6), ValueRange("0-99")]

Annak a lemeznek az indexe, amelyre a lemezképet alkalmazni szeretné. Az index értéke 0 és 99 között lehet. További információt a témakör későbbi, Megjegyzések szakaszában talál.

DestinationLogicalDrive
Adattípus: String

Hozzáférés típusa: Olvasás/írás

Minősítők: [CommandLineArg(8)]

Annak a kötetnek a logikai meghajtóbetűjele, amelyre a rendszerképet alkalmazza. További információt a témakör későbbi, Megjegyzések szakaszában talál.

DestinationPartition
Adattípus: UInt32

Hozzáférés típusa: Olvasás/írás

Minősítők: [CommandLineArg(7), RequiredIfNotNull("DestinationDisk"), ValueRange("1-99")]

A lemezképet alkalmazó céllemez DestinationDisk partíciójának indexe. Az index értéke 1 és 99 között lehet. További információt a témakör későbbi, Megjegyzések szakaszában talál.

DestinationVariable
Adattípus: String

Hozzáférés típusa: Olvasás/írás

Minősítők: [CommandLineArg(9)]

A lemezképet alkalmazó kötet logikai meghajtóbetűjelét tartalmazó feladatütemezési változó. További információt a témakör későbbi, Megjegyzések szakaszában talál.

Enabled
Adattípus: Boolean

Hozzáférés típusa: Olvasás/írás

Minősítők: Nincs

Lásd: SMS_TaskSequence_Action kiszolgálói WMI-osztály.

ImageIndex
Adattípus: UInt32

Hozzáférés típusa: Olvasás/írás

Minősítők: [RequiredIfNotNull("ImagePackageID"), ValueRange("1-2147483647"), VariableName("OSDImageIndex")]

A célszámítógépre alkalmazott WIM-fájlban lévő kép indexe. A tulajdonság értéke 1 és 2147483647 között lehet. Ez a tulajdonság kötelező, ha ImagePackageID be van állítva. További információt a témakör későbbi, Megjegyzések szakaszában talál.

A tulajdonsághoz társított feladatütemezési változó az OSDImageIndex. További információ: Operációs rendszer központi telepítésének feladatütemezési változói.

ImagePackageID
Adattípus: String

Hozzáférés típusa: Olvasás/írás

Minősítők: [CommandLineArg(1), TaskSequencePackage("image"),RequiredIfNull("InstallPackageID")]

A célszámítógépre alkalmazott rendszerkép csomagazonosítója. Ez a tulajdonság kötelező, ha InstallPackageID nincs beállítva. További információt a témakör későbbi, Megjegyzések szakaszában talál.

InstallEditionIndex
Adattípus: UInt32

Hozzáférés típusa: Olvasás/írás

Minősítők: [RequiredIfNotNull("InstallPackageID"), VariableName("OSDInstallEditionIndex")]

A szkriptelt telepítés kiadási indexe, amely a célszámítógépre alkalmazott WIM-fájlban is megjelenik. Az alapértelmezett érték 0. Ez a tulajdonság kötelező, ha InstallPackageID be van állítva. További információt a témakör későbbi, Megjegyzések szakaszában talál.

InstallPackageID
Adattípus: String

Hozzáférés típusa: Olvasás/írás

Minősítők: [CommandLineArg(3), TaskSequencePackage("image"), RequiredIfNull("ImagePackageID")]

A célszámítógépre telepítendő parancsfájlos operációs rendszer telepítőcsomagjának csomagazonosítója. További információt a témakör későbbi, Megjegyzések szakaszában talál.

Name
Adattípus: String

Hozzáférés típusa: Olvasás/írás

Minősítők: [AllowedLen("1-100")]

Lásd: SMS_TaskSequence_Action kiszolgálói WMI-osztály.

RunFromNet
Adattípus: Boolean

Hozzáférés típusa: Olvasás/írás

Minősítők: [RunFromNet, CommandLineArg(10)]

true ha az operációs rendszer WIM-lemezképe közvetlenül egy hálózati megosztásból lesz alkalmazva ahelyett, hogy először letöltenél. Ehhez elérhetővé kell tenni a lemezképcsomagot a terjesztési ponton található megosztáson. Az alapértelmezett érték : false.

Ezek az információk a System Center 2012 Configuration Manager SP1 vagy újabb, valamint a System Center 2012 R2 Configuration Manager vagy újabb verzióra vonatkoznak.

SupportedEnvironment
Adattípus: String

Hozzáférés típusa: Olvasás/írás

Minősítők: [Not_Null:ToInstance]

Lásd: SMS_TaskSequence_Action kiszolgálói WMI-osztály.

Ennek a tulajdonságnak az alapértelmezett értéke ebben a feladatütemezési műveletben a WinPE.

Timeout
Adattípus: UInt32

Hozzáférés típusa: Olvasás/írás

Minősítők: Nincs

Lásd: SMS_TaskSequence_Action kiszolgálói WMI-osztály.

Megjegyzések

Az osztály osztályminősítői a következők:

[CommandLine("OSDApplyOS.exe<?1: /image:%1,%%OSDImageIndex%%><?3: /install:%3,%%OSDInstallEditionIndex%%><?4: \"/config:%4,%%OSDConfigFileName%%\"><?6: /target:%6,%7><?8: /target:%8><?9: /target:%%%9%%>"),

ActionCategory{"Images,1,5"},ActionUI{"AdminUI.TaskSequenceEditor.dll", "Microsoft. ConfigurationManagement.AdminConsole.TaskSequenceEditor", "ApplyOperatingSystemControl","TaskSequenceOptionControl"},SequenceCategory("OSD")]

A Tulajdonságok szakaszban szereplő osztályminősítőkkel és tulajdonságminősítőkkel kapcsolatos további információkért lásd: Configuration Manager Osztály- és tulajdonságminősítők.

A feladatütemezési művelet céljához a következő tulajdonságok állíthatók be:

  • DestinationDisk

  • DestinationPartition

  • DestinationLogicalDrive

  • DestinationVariable

    Ha egy adott lemezre vagy partícióra szeretne telepíteni, állítsa be DestinationDisk és DestinationPartition állítsa a többi céltulajdonság értékét értékre null.

    Logikai kötetre (például c:\) való telepítéshez állítsa be DestinationLogicalDrive és állítsa a többi tulajdonságot értékre null.

    DestinationVariable beállítható olyan feladatütemezési változóra, amely a célhelyet "1,1" formában tartalmazza az 1. céllemez, az 1. partíció vagy a "c:" értéket egy logikai kötet megcélzásához.

    Állítsa az összes céltulajdonság értékét a értékre null, hogy célként a "következő elérhető" formázott kötetet használja.

    Az alábbi tulajdonságok egy adott telepítési típusra vonatkoznak:

  • A ImagePackageID és ImageIndex a tulajdonságok lemezképalapú telepítéshez használatosak.

  • A InstallPackageID és InstallEditionIndex a tulajdonság szkriptelt telepítéshez használatos.

  • A ConfigFilePackage és ConfigFileName a tulajdonság egy konfigurációs fájlból történő telepítéshez használatos.

    A InstallEditionIndex tulajdonságot a osztály állítja SMS_TaskSequence_ApplyOperatingSystemAction be. A kiszolgálói WMI-osztály SMS_TaskSequence_SetupWindowsAndSMSAction kéri le.

Megjegyzés:

A tulajdonsághoz ImageIndex megadott érték problémás lehet, ha az alkalmazásnak tartomány-ellenőrzéssel kell ellenőriznie a tulajdonságot a 0x7fffffff (2147483647) értéknél nagyobb maximális értéken. Ebben az esetben az alkalmazás nem használhatja a tartományjelölőt a tulajdonságon.

Követelmények

Futtatókörnyezetre vonatkozó követelmények

További információ: Configuration Manager Server Runtime requirements (Kiszolgálói futtatókörnyezet követelményei).

Fejlesztési követelmények

További információ: Configuration Manager Server Development Requirements (Kiszolgálófejlesztési követelmények Configuration Manager).

Lásd még

SMS_TaskSequence_SetupWindowsAndSMSAction kiszolgálói WMI-osztály